Australia are the men's champions at the Rugby League World Cup. They have won 11 of the 15 editions. The only times they missed out were in 1954, 1960, 1972 and 2008. Australia are going for a 12th title in Manchester on Saturday (Sunday AEDT). In the original tournament, the Aussies beat New Zealand, GB and France.
